Форум: Форум PHPФорум ApacheФорум Регулярные ВыраженияФорум MySQLHTML+CSS+JavaScriptФорум FlashРазное
Новые темы: 0000000
PHP Puzzles. Авторы: Кузнецов М.В., Симдянов И.В. Самоучитель PHP 5 / 6 (3 издание). Авторы: Кузнецов М.В., Симдянов И.В. PHP 5. На примерах. Авторы: Кузнецов М.В., Симдянов И.В., Голышев С.В. Самоучитель MySQL 5. Авторы: Кузнецов М.В., Симдянов И.В. C++. Мастер-класс в задачах и примерах. Авторы: Кузнецов М.В., Симдянов И.В.
ВСЕ НАШИ КНИГИ
Консультационный центр SoftTime

Форум PHP

Выбрать другой форум

 

Здравствуйте,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: Вызов из фукции JavaScript - функции или скрипта PHP без перезагрузки страницы(не AJAX)
 
 автор: ValeV   (03.11.2009 в 13:37)   письмо автору
 
 

Вызов из фукции JavaScrip - функции или скрипта PHP без перезагрузки страницы
AJAX не желательно использовать.
ВАРИАНТЫ?

  Ответить  
 
 автор: cheops   (03.11.2009 в 14:02)   письмо автору
 
   для: ValeV   (03.11.2009 в 13:37)
 

Можно через всплыващее окно вынесенное за пределы экрана работать, но с AJAX будет попроще и поэлегантнее.

  Ответить  
 
 автор: ValeV   (03.11.2009 в 14:09)   письмо автору
 
   для: cheops   (03.11.2009 в 14:02)
 

А как вызвать, у меня без перезагрузки страницы не получается.

  Ответить  
 
 автор: AlexSol   (03.11.2009 в 14:19)   письмо автору
 
   для: ValeV   (03.11.2009 в 14:09)
 

через iframe можно. делаете форму : action = адрес к скрипту, target = имя iframe

  Ответить  
 
 автор: ValeV   (03.11.2009 в 14:36)   письмо автору
 
   для: AlexSol   (03.11.2009 в 14:19)
 

Что-то не понял. Перезагрузит страницу?
Если написать: <iframe src="3.php" > - скрипт не выполняется.

  Ответить  
 
 автор: sim5   (05.11.2009 в 10:07)   письмо автору
 
   для: ValeV   (03.11.2009 в 14:36)
 

Не выполняется где? Фрейм это полноценное окно, и загрузив в него скрипт, вы хотите запустить его из родительского окна?

  Ответить  
 
 автор: ValeV   (05.11.2009 в 19:38)   письмо автору
 
   для: sim5   (05.11.2009 в 10:07)
 

Если можно, приведите пожалуйста кусочек кода.

  Ответить  
 
 автор: sim5   (05.11.2009 в 22:33)   письмо автору
 
   для: ValeV   (05.11.2009 в 19:38)
 

Кода чего? Если вы загружаете во фрейм JavaScript, то после загрузки документа во фрейм, его можно запустить из фрейма. Либо из родительского окна достучаться до фрейма и запустить его скрипт.
Есть другой способ, когда фрейм служит только контейнером для передачи данных между сервером и клиентом. В этом случае, можно по загрузке документа во фрейм, выгрузить его содержимое в какой либо элемент родительского окна, либо дабавить к телу документа, и уже там обращаться к нему. Если при этом будут загружены и HTML элементы, то им будут напрямую доступны стили прописанные в родительском окне.
Что вы пытаетесь сделать я не знаю. Могу посоветовать почитать, например, вот эту статью, чтобы понимать как это работает.

  Ответить  
Rambler's Top100
вверх

Rambler's Top100 Яндекс.Метрика Яндекс цитирования